Mohammad Shami refused to play for India A ahead of England series, claims report

Mohammad Shami’s name has been at the centre of fresh selection debate after multiple reports on November 10, 2025 claimed the pacer turned down a request to play for India A (India A/India ‘Lions’) on England soil — a decision that, according to sources, influenced his non-selection for India’s Test plans. The revelation adds a new twist to an already complicated comeback story for one of India’s most experienced fast bowlers.

What the reports say: Shami reportedly ruled himself out

Several media outlets — citing Press Trust of India (PTI) and senior BCCI sources — report that Mohammad Shami declined an invitation to feature in India A fixtures against England Lions earlier in the season. The selectors, according to these reports, had hoped the 35–37-year-old pacer (ages reported vary by outlet) would use the India A stint as match practice and assessment before being considered for the senior Test squad. Shami’s camp, the reports say, informed the selection committee that he did not want to be considered for the England tour via an India A appearance, effectively ruling himself out.

Why that matters

Playing for India A on an overseas tour is often viewed as a pathway back into the national side. For senior players returning from injury or limited game time, it offers match simulation in local conditions and lets selectors assess current readiness. By refusing that option, Mohammad Shami — intentionally or not — removed a clear route for selectors to evaluate him ahead of the England Tests, sources told reporters.

The context: injuries, Ranji outings and selection friction

Mohammad Shami’s recent years have been a juggling act between surgery, recovery and selective appearances. He underwent heel and ankle-related procedures in the recent past and has publicly acknowledged fitness battles. According to earlier coverage, Shami said he was pain-free after heel surgery — but fitness and workload management have remained recurring questions for India’s pace resources.

This season Shami has turned out in domestic cricket — bowling significant overs in Ranji Trophy matches — but selectors have repeatedly prioritized younger or fully fit pace options, especially for a demanding England tour where workload and rotation are critical. Reports now suggest that frustration has simmered on both sides: Shami has complained of poor communication from selectors, while some BCCI figures appear to believe he declined opportunities to prove himself.

Reaction from the board and selectors (what’s been reported)

Media outlets quoting BCCI or selection sources say the selection panel was keen to include Shami — even to the extent of encouraging an India A stint — but were surprised when he reportedly opted out. Hindustan Times and other outlets carried comments indicating that senior selectors reached out to Shami and were disappointed by his decision to rule himself out. The narrative has shifted from “no communication” to “player preference,” depending on the source.

It’s important to note that the BCCI has not published an official, detailed statement blaming any single cause for Shami’s omission; the media stories rely on PTI and unnamed officials. That means two things: first, the facts in press reports come from sources close to selectors; second, the player’s side may present a different version if asked directly. For readers, that means treating early reports as evolving rather than definitive.
